This year on 14th February will mark the fifth anniversary of my Mum death from a brain tumour. This is always an incredibly difficult time of year so doing a challenge always helps so I will again attempt to run 200km across the month of February, this is approx 6.9km every day, trust me this is not easy.

I did this a few years ago and raised £1,200.00 so would love to smash the £2,000 mark this time around.
